Output 8b51d6333dd9b934cf1e2a02ea312a19304dd9fffaaa5c0c9865e66578e19e99:0

value
6418400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ebeff3983c68c4355e5408d5fa97895e32127d53 OP_EQUAL
address
3PCYAkQuEccSWjQXSUWfka8rEqHgUZrCFY
transaction
8b51d6333dd9b934cf1e2a02ea312a19304dd9fffaaa5c0c9865e66578e19e99
spent
true